Cairngorms business leader sets out vision for 2025

More than 370 tourism firms joined forces to promote it as the UK’s “original winter destination” as part of the initiative conceived by VisitCairngorms, which is part of Cairngorms Business Partnership.

The Where Winter Comes to Life! campaign, led by the latter organisation, launched in September with a focus on outdoor adventure, wildlife and nature, health and wellbeing, food and drink, culture and heritage.

In early 2024, Craig Mills took over the reins as CEO of Cairngorms Business Partnership, which is a chamber of commerce and destination management organisation, providing the support to help local businesses thrive.

Mills said he now sees the organisation well placed to realise its ambitions.

He added: “We enjoyed a really strong 2024, gaining traction in the latter part of the year with the highly effective Where Winter Comes to Life! Campaign with many firms reporting a jump in activity on the back of this. And we want to keep up this momentum.”

“A key factor for me in taking on the CEO role at Cairngorms Business Partnership was the great opportunity to work in a part of Scotland so close to my heart – there are so many great organisations making the most of the stunning landscape.”

He added that 80 per cent of Cairngorms Business Partnership’s 400-odd members are in the key tourism and hospitality sector, but the organisation is now keen to recruit more from various other sectors to together really cover the entire local economy.”

Mills also said: “We want to support the great work local firms do both individually and as a whole, as they continue to navigate and overcome various challenges. They’re showing that they are creative and able to pivot when needed,and are also really turning their hand to try and do more things for each other – this kind of effort and collaboration is like nowhere I’ve seen before.

“We want to be more powerful for members, with our members. We want them to have a voice. Now, as 2025 gets under way, I believe Cairngorms Business Partnership is in a great position to clarify, strengthen, and futureproof both its operations and its role in this incredible area of Scotland.”
